The Foundation supports the Los Angeles County Department of Animal Care & Control through fundraising for spay-and-neuter programs, pet adoptions, public education and animal welfare.

Microchips
Spring and Summer; Ongoing

The Microchipping is offered at every vaccination clinics and regularly that the shelters. Click here for a current list of microchip clinics to be held at the shelters. Vaccination clinics are listed in the events calendar below.

Microchips are provided FREE OF CHARGE to any dog owner residing within the Department of Animal Care and Control's service area. This includes all unincorporated areas of Los Angeles county, as well as 50 contract cities. Click here to see if your city is within the Department's service area.

Lifetime microchip registration with the Department is included. National registration is optional and costs $6.
